Fine lines
Fine lines develop naturally with the breakdown of collagen and elastin and thinning of the skin. However, a few factors can accelerate this process, including UV exposure, over-exfoliation, stress, and lifestyle choices like smoking. You can work on plumping surface lines from the outside and deep within with great skincare and home facials.
How we prevent
Getting hooked on sunscreen is the key to the prevention of fine lines. Keeping the surface cells hydrated also helps plump out lines while targeted serums and micro-needling play the long game in rebuilding the skin's collagen substructure.

SPF every day!
Sun exposure leads to 90% of premature skin ageing, so making SPF a ritual is the key to keeping a strong substructure for the prevention of fine lines.

Preserve Skin’s Collagen With Retinol
Get one step ahead from Gen X. Retinol is the number one anti-ageing ingredient we’ve discovered so far, as it increases cell turnover and helps replace old, aged cells with younger, fresh ones. Start by using it once a week and working your way up, so you can keep an eye on inflammation or dryness.

Add Antioxidants To Your Routine
Certain antioxidant-rich ingredients actually help to ensure dermal substructure stays intact - slows down the skin’s aging process. Look for products with vitamin A B C to rebuild collagen and elastin, green tea to stave off UV damage, and lipid boosting oils that restore the skin’s natural barrier.

Keep Skin Plump and smooth
Dehydration and uneven texture can make fine lines appear deeper so keep skin hydrated and smooth. Hydration also assists healthy skin processes.
